    How to FREEZE Carrots

    How to FREEZE Carrots. This is a great money saver when making soups and stews.

    How to freeze carrots is super easy. Last week carrots were on sale at Kroger so I stockpiled them. I love to eat carrots raw or cooked. They are considered a staple in my kitchen. My boys love to munch on them for snacks or part of their meals.  To freeze carrots you need to flash freeze. To learn how to flash freeze click here. Once you have done that you just put the carrots in a container or labeled ziploc bags. This is a great money saver when making soups and stews.
